Mount Joy, PA vs New Britain, PA
The cost of living difference between Mount Joy, PA and New Britain, PA is dramatic. Mount Joy is 33.4% cheaper than New Britain, a gap that translates to thousands of dollars per year in household expenses. Mount Joy has a cost index of 86 while New Britain sits at 129, making this one of the more striking comparisons on our site. Relocating between these cities would require a serious reassessment of budget and lifestyle expectations.
On the housing front, median rent in Mount Joy is $1,070/month compared to $2,034/month in New Britain — a 47% difference. Home values follow the same pattern: Mount Joy is more affordable at $241,300 median vs $388,100.
Median household income in Mount Joy is $84,514 compared to $123,819 in New Britain (-31.7%). The higher salaries in New Britain partially offset the cost difference, but don't fully close the gap. Looking at affordability, residents of Mount Joy spend roughly 15.2% of their income on rent, less than the 19.7% in New Britain.
